This comes days after he was ordered by a judge to pay a woman $5 million over accusations that he’d acquired a sex tape made by her and her boyfriend, put his own commentary over it while wearing a wig and then posted it online. He’s filed for Chapter 11 bankruptcy, which allows a person to restructure their debts. It’s unlikely that Fiddy is actually totally broke and even described the bankruptcy in a Reuters interview as a "strategic business move". Despite a successful career in hip hop and a confident move into the vitamin water industry, Fiddy (real name Curtis Jackson) says he’s run out of cash.
